July is peak summer across much of the Northern Hemisphere, but that doesn’t mean travel needs to slow down. With cool escapes in the highlands, lush landscapes in monsoon regions, and perfect weather in East Africa and Central Asia, July offers some of the most rewarding and photogenic travel experiences of the year. Here’s your destination-wise guide to the best international places to visit in July.

Excellent to Visit in July

Georgia
Summer is in full swing with clear skies, warm temperatures, and lush scenery in the Caucasus mountains. Ideal for road trips, wine tastings, and trekking in Kazbegi or Tusheti.

Armenia
Bright, dry, and warm — excellent for monastery visits, Yerevan cafes, and mountain lakes like Sevan. Perfect for hiking and cultural events.

Azerbaijan
July is warm in Baku, with sunny days and long evenings perfect for the Caspian coastline and mountain towns like Sheki. Good for culture and countryside.

Kazakhstan
Fantastic weather for national parks, alpine lakes, and exploring Almaty and Charyn Canyon. Nature is at its peak — great for photographers and adventurers.

Kenya
Prime safari season — dry weather and excellent wildlife visibility in Masai Mara, Amboseli, and Laikipia. July also marks the Great Migration in Masai Mara.

Bhutan
Lush and green from early monsoon rains, but light showers make Paro, Thimphu, and cultural sites beautifully misty. Fewer tourists and peaceful surroundings.

Nepal
While trekking routes face rainfall, July is perfect for lush valleys, spiritual retreats, and exploring Kathmandu and Pokhara without crowds.

Good to Visit in July (Slight Seasonal Watch)

Vietnam
Central Vietnam (Hoi An, Da Nang) stays dry and sunny, while north and south face rain. Excellent for beaches, historic towns, and local cuisine in the central corridor.

Thailand
Monsoon season is active, but Gulf of Thailand islands like Koh Samui, Koh Tao, and Koh Phangan enjoy dry and sunny weather. Great for beach lovers.

Singapore
Warm, humid, and frequent showers, but very manageable due to its world-class indoor attractions, gardens, and culinary experiences.

Malaysia
West coast (Langkawi, Penang) still works well for food trips, heritage walks, and short beach stays. East coast remains in monsoon season.

South Africa
July is prime safari time in Kruger National Park, with cooler temperatures and dry conditions. Western Cape remains cold and rainy — best for wildlife-focused trips.

Dubai & Abu Dhabi
Extremely hot (~42°C), but great for shopping, luxury stays, and indoor attractions. Budget-friendly for off-season travelers who avoid midday sun.

Saudi Arabia
Desert regions are very hot, but early morning and night hours allow for historic exploration, city discovery, and business visits with less tourist traffic.

Fair – Monitor Conditions

Oman
Much of the country is extremely hot, but Salalah begins its Khareef season, with cool mist, green hills, and a unique subtropical vibe — the only green season in the Gulf.

Qatar
Very hot and humid. Outdoor activity is limited; best for short stays, business, or indoor cultural sites like museums and souks.

Jordan
Very hot in Petra, Wadi Rum, and Amman (~38–42°C). Travel is possible with early starts, but most visitors postpone until cooler months.

Cambodia
Heavy monsoon rains, especially in afternoons. Angkor Wat is lush and atmospheric, but travel comfort is reduced due to humidity and wet roads.

Hong Kong
July is typhoon season with high humidity and frequent rain. Travel is still possible, but outdoor plans may get disrupted. Best for city lovers with indoor itineraries.
